Step 1
Soak dried chick peas overnight with 3 cups of water.
Step 2
Drain chick peas then place in a pressure cooker with 2 cups water and 1 chicken bouillon.
Step 3
Cover and cook on high heat for about 12 minutes after the whistle sounds.
Step 4
Remove from heat and release pressure.
Step 5
In a wide pan, add oil over high heat.
Step 6
Sauté onions until translucent, about 5 minutes then add garlic and pepper and sauté for an additional 30 seconds.
Step 7
Add cooked chick peas, geera and salt and stir to coat then cook for about 5 minutes. Add scallion and freshly ground black pepper and give it a stir then remove from heat.
